At Glanbia Performance Nutrition (GPN), our mission is to inspire people everywhere to achieve their performance and healthy lifestyle goals! We are a global leader in the performance nutrition industry and have a portfolio of ten brands, including Optimum Nutrition (ON), BSN, Isopure, SlimFast, Body&Fit, Nutramino, Think!, and Amazing Grass.
Our brands, including the top three performance nutrition brands, are sold in more than 100 markets worldwide. With growing global interest in healthy, active lifestyles, our products appeal to a variety of consumers with a wide range of fitness motivations. They demand new product formats and have a growing appetite for healthy snacking and plant-based protein. Increasingly, they shop online for their health and fitness needs. We’re an agile business led by brands and inspired by consumers. We are a values-led organisation focused on driving sustainable business performance.
Headquartered in Dublin, with a workforce based across multiple locations, including London, Amsterdam, Copenhagen, Mumbai, Dubai, Singapore, Tokyo, Manila, Melbourne, Illinois, and California. GPN employs more than 2,000 people globally.
In Europe, our main manufacturing hub is based in Middlesbrough, UK. The Middlesbrough site is an important part of our business and enables growth in our markets in the UK and Europe. The site is home to over 300 employees and agency colleagues in an end-to-end Product Supply team, spanning functions such as Procurement, Planning, Engineering, Logistics and our manufacturing Operations team.
